Top 10 April Fools Day Social Media Posts Ideas

Fake Product Launches 

One of the most popular April Fools Day social media posts ideas is introducing fictional products that are hilariously absurd yet intriguing. Brands like Google have mastered this tactic – remember  Google Nose? This “smell-search” feature had users sniffing their devices before realizing it was a prank.

Fake product launches allow brands to flex their creativity and generate buzz without any serious commitment. For example, Pepperfry’s groundbreaking “Non-Stub Solution”  and McDonald’s “Sweet ‘N Sour Sundae” captured attention and sparked conversations online. These April Fools day social media posts are not just fun; they also demonstrate the brand’s ability to think outside the box and connect with audiences through humor.

Hilarious Job Openings

Why not entertain your followers with fictional job roles? This idea works wonders for creating shareable content while showcasing your brand’s humorous side. Imagine announcing positions like “Chief Taster” or “Professional TV Watcher.” These quirky roles make for perfect April Fools Day memes and April Fools Day Social Media Posts Ideas which are guaranteed to grab attention.

Brands like Dominos have used similar tactics in the past, offering “pizza tasting internships” that turned out to be pranks but generated significant engagement online. Such April Fool posts are great for sparking curiosity while subtly reinforcing your brand values.

When crafting these job openings, focus on humor and relatability. Add visuals or memes to amplify the fun factor and encourage shares across platforms. Just remember to clarify it’s all in good fun by midday!

Outrageous Announcements 

April Fools’ Day is synonymous with surprising announcements that leave audiences questioning their reality-at least for a moment! Brands often use this tactic to share humorous updates that are too outrageous to be true, like introducing a new flavor of toothpaste or announcing a merger between unlikely companies.

The key here is balance: while you want your announcement to be shocking, it should also be clearly humorous to avoid confusing or alienating your audience with this april fools day social media posts. 

For instance, Virgin Australia once announced they were launching flights exclusively for pets-a prank that was both entertaining and aligned with their playful brand image.

Crafting such April Fools Day social media posts requires creativity and sensitivity. Use visuals or videos to make the announcement more impactful, but ensure you reveal the joke before it goes too far. Outrageous announcements can be a powerful tool for engagement when executed thoughtfully!

Playful Website or App Changes

If you want to take your prank game up a notch, consider making temporary changes to your website or app interface for April Fools Day. For example, you could flip your homepage upside down, replace product images with funny doodles, or add unexpected sound effects when users click on certain buttons.

Google is famous for such pranks-remember Google Maps’ Pac-Man mode? It turned their mapping tool into a playable version of the classic arcade game! These playful changes not only surprise users but also create memorable experiences that get people talking about your brand.

When implementing this idea, ensure the changes are easy to reverse and don’t disrupt functionality. Use banners or notifications to let users know it’s part of an April Fool post campaign so they can join in on the fun without confusion for April Fools Day social media posts. Playful website or app changes are an excellent way to showcase creativity while keeping audiences entertained!
